Absorption is one of the most widely used techniques for treating odourous waste gases. An improvement of the effectiveness of gas scrubbers can be achieved by using adapted washing liquids. A screening test is proposed as a low cost tool for testing washing liquids on industrial waste gases. The odour index is used to identify the main cause of the specific smell and to simplify the analysis of absorptive performances of washing liquids. The method is verified by experiments at a chocolate factory and a fat and oil refinery.  相似文献

Disturbance to ecosystems in parks and protected areas from nature-based tourism and recreation is increasing in scale and severity, as are the impacts of climate change—but there is limited research examining the degree to which these anthropogenic disturbances interact. In this perspective paper, we draw on the available literature to expose complex recreation and climate interactions that may alter ecosystems of high conservation value such that important species and processes no longer persist. Our emphasis is on ecosystems in high demand for tourism and recreation that also are increasingly experiencing stress from climate change. We discuss the importance of developing predictive models of direct and indirect effects, including threshold and legacy effects at different levels of biological organization. We present a conceptual model of these interactions to initiate a dialog among researchers and managers so that new research approaches and managerial frameworks are advanced to address this emerging issue.  相似文献

Abnormally developing embryos (ADEs) of the common pill millipede Glomeris marginata have been investigated by means of nuclear staining and mRNA in situ hybridization. It showed that all ADEs represent cases of Duplicitas posterior, which means that the posterior body pole is duplicated. The severity of the duplication ranges from duplicated posterior trunk segments in one specimen to an almost completely duplicated specimen that only shares the very anterior head region. Remarkably, none of the encountered ADEs represents a case of Duplicitas anterior (duplicated anterior pole) or a case of Duplicitas cruciata (cruciate duplication with two anterior and two posterior poles). This observation is discussed in the light of earlier reports on G. marginata ADEs that claim to have found these abnormalities. The lack of any other axial abnormality aside from D. posterior implies that early axis determination in G. marginata, and possibly myriapods in general, underlies the developmental mechanisms that prevent the formation of any other type of axial duplication. It is proposed that the formation of D. posterior-type embryos could be caused by the formation of two instead of only one posterior cumulus early during development.  相似文献

Mycotoxins are a heterogeneous group of secondary fungal metabolites. Their formation in food and feedstuffs is influenced by many factors, including humidity, temperature, pH, oxygen concentration, type of substrate or presence of competitive microflora. The Food and Agriculture Organisation of the United Nations estimated in 1985 that approximately 25% of the world’s grain supply is contaminated with mycotoxins. There are more than 300 known mycotoxins; however, due to their occurrence and concentrations in food, and their toxic potential, only few of these are relevant with regard to consumer protection. These include the aflatoxins, ochratoxins and trichothecenes like deoxynivalenol, zearalenone and fumonisins. In Germany, only aflatoxins in food and feedstuffs are subjected to legal regulations. Beside the negative effects of mycotoxins on health and performance of farm animals, it is of importance to consider to what extent mycotoxins might be carried over into edible tissues like meat, milk and eggs when fed to farm animals. The present review shows that the carry over of mycotoxins into edible tissues is relatively low and is dependent on the specific mycotoxin and animal species. For example, due to the microbial decomposition of mycotoxins in the rumen, the carry over of mycotoxins into edible tissues of ruminants is considerably lower compared to monogastric species (pigs, chickens). Furthermore, after a short withdrawal period of 4 to 14 days combined with the feeding of non-contaminated diets, most of the mycotoxins, aside from ochratoxin A, are no longer detectable in any edible tissue. Ochratoxin A has a high binding affinity to specific blood proteins and is reabsorbed in the kidney; these mechanisms delay its elimination and increase the withdrawal period to at least 4 weeks. However, aside from the concentration of these substances in food, the daily intake of contaminated food is important for the risk analysis of mycotoxins to humans. In a recent study, it has been shown that more than 50% of the daily intake of ochratoxin A is derived from cereals and cereal products, and 30% from red wine, coffee and beer. Mear products from pigs and chickens only account for 4% of the total intake, while products from ruminants are considered to be negligible. These results indicate that mycotoxin-contaminated edible tissue, as compared to plant products, only plays a minor role with respect to consumer protection.  相似文献

The formation of aromatic amines was investigated using a summarized test (NEDA-test) during the composting of 2,4,6-trinitrotoluene (TNT) contaminated soil. In this test, the aromatic amines were diazolated and then coupled to N-1-Naphthyl-ethylenediamine-dihydrochloride (NEDA) to yield an azo dye which can be monitored photometrically. The test was calibrated for known TNT-metabolites with an active amine-group. Liquid samples from composting- and liquid-culture-experiments were analyzed by HPLC for these known metabolites. Moreover, the samples were monitored by the NEDA-test and the expected extinction of the TNT-metabolites found with amine function were extrapolated with the help of calibration curves. It was shown that substantial differences are obvious between the monitored and extrapolated values. After separation into polar and non-polar aromatic amines, it became clear that these differences are made by the polar aromatic amines. Polar aromatic amines, which are not detectable by presently available analytical tests, were generated during the composting of TNT-contaminated soils. Contaminated stagnant water, which was generated during anaerobization of a compost prephase, was treated aerobically for 70 days in a biofermenter. During this treatment TNT and its known metabolites were eliminated almost entirely. Simultaneously, the toxicity in the Lumis Tox-test decreased drastically. In striking contrast, the sum of aromatic amines decreased only to a minor extent. Moreover, the percentage of polar compounds from total amount of aromatic amines increased drastically from 48% to more than 95%. At present, the chemical identification of these polar compounds is still missing and is the object for further research.  相似文献
